社区
Oracle 高级技术
帖子详情
ORACLE数据库运行一段时间后(一个星期左右),登陆总是出现"ora-12560错误,TNS:协议适配器错误"。
OnlyExpect
2012-06-30 02:46:24
重新启动电脑,又可以正常登陆,我该如何解决?谢谢各位老大,谢谢各位高手
...全文
452
9
打赏
收藏
ORACLE数据库运行一段时间后(一个星期左右),登陆总是出现"ora-12560错误,TNS:协议适配器错误"。
重新启动电脑,又可以正常登陆,我该如何解决?谢谢各位老大,谢谢各位高手
复制链接
扫一扫
分享
转发到动态
举报
写回复
配置赞助广告
用AI写文章
9 条
回复
切换为时间正序
请发表友善的回复…
发表回复
打赏红包
hlxandlzm2
2013-07-04
打赏
举报
回复
挖个坟,请问楼主这个问题解决了吗?我也遇到同样的问题,重启之后能正常使用一段时间,之后就报错“ORA-12560: TNS: 协议适配器错误”
中国firefly
2012-07-03
打赏
举报
回复
试试重新配制监听器。
秋雨飘落
2012-07-02
打赏
举报
回复
还是IP配置的问题
mg_chen
2012-07-02
打赏
举报
回复
是否是Windows操作系统?
TNSPING可以通过吗?
是否服务器上运行了其它的应用导致出现了端口间的冲突
OnlyExpect
2012-06-30
打赏
举报
回复
是不是内存分配有问题?还是连接数超标?欢迎高手指教,谢谢
OnlyExpect
2012-06-30
打赏
举报
回复
用了上面方法换是不行呀
elhao2011
2012-06-30
打赏
举报
回复
造成ORA-12560: TNS: 协议适配器错误的问题的原因有三个:
1.监听服务没有起起来。windows平台个一如下操作:开始---程序---管理工具---服务,打开服务面板,
启动oraclehome92TNSlistener服务。
2.database instance没有起起来。windows平台如下操作:开始---程序---管理工具---服务,打开服务
面板,启动oracleserviceXXXX,XXXX就是你的database SID.
3.注册表问题。regedit,然后进入HKEY_LOCAL_MACHINE\SOFTWARE\ORACLE\HOME0将该环境变量ORACLE_SI
D设置为XXXX,XXXX就是你的database SID.或者右几我的电脑,属性--高级--环境变量---系统变量--新建
,变量名=oracle_sid,变量值=XXXX,XXXX就是你的database SID.或者进入sqlplus前,在command line下
输set oracle_sid=XXXX,XXXX就是你的database SID.
经过以上步骤,就可以解决问题。
OnlyExpect
2012-06-30
打赏
举报
回复
ORACLE数据库运行一段时间后(一个星期左右),登陆总是出现"ora-12560错误,TNS:协议适配器错误"。
重新启动电脑,又可以正常登陆,我该如何解决?谢谢各位老大,谢谢各位高手
iqlife
2012-06-30
打赏
举报
回复
信息太少,IP地址动态获取?
Ora
cle
数据库
ORA
-
12560
错误
问题的解决办法
官网中关于
ORA
-
12560
的解释:
ORA
-
12560
:
TNS
:protocol adapter error Cause: A generic protocol adapter error occurred. Action: Check addresses used for proper protocol specification. Before reporting this error, look at the error stack and check for lower level transport errors. For further details, turn on tra
初学
Ora
cle
最经常碰到的
错误
及解决方案
ORA
-12541:
TNS
:没有监听器。原因:没有启动监听器或者监听器损坏。如果是前者,使用命令net start
Ora
cle
Ora
Home81
TNS
Listener即可;如果是后者,则使用“Net8 Configuration Assistant”工具向导之“监听程序配置”增加
一个
监听器即可。
ORA
-12500:
TNS
:监听程序无法启动专用服务器进程,或
ORA
-
12560
:
TNS
:
协议
适配器
错误
。原因:
ORA
CLE
的
数据库
服务没有启动。使用命令net start
ORA
CLE
SERVICE
ORA
DB即可。
ora
cle
TNS
协议
适配器
错误
ora
cle
,
TNS
协议
适配器
错误
,
ora
cle
配置
TNS
-12541:
TNS
: 无监听程序
TNS
-
12560
TNS
-12541:
TNS
: 无监听程序
TNS
-
12560
:
TNS
:
协议
适配器
错误
TNS
-00511: 无监听程序 文章转自:http://www.luocs.com/archives/464.html 此文版权归作者 – yaogang所有,转载请注明yaogang©www.luocs.com。 Luocs说:这是我
一个
朋友的
一个
监听器问题解决案例,这是昨天发生的事情,我一直跟朋友一起Troubleshooting,折腾了半天最后是BUG所致。再次汗颜,Windows平台惹不起啊!好,那么下面开始分享我朋友的案例! 环境描述: OS : Windows Server 2008 64Bit (做了HA) DB : 11.1.0.7.0 排错过程: 前天应用不能访问
数据库
了 (后台应用能访问
数据库
),故障发生。 马上登录到服务器里查看监听状态,发现有
TNS
-12541 ,
TNS
-
12560
等
错误
Luocs补充:我跟朋友要了
错误
代码,但他没有保存,就直接贴图。 从计算器的管理 –> 服务选项 –> 检查
ora
cle
监听服务程序,发现该服务已经停止。 手动把监听服务启动,这时候服务状态上显示为已启动,但在CMD窗口执行lsnrctl status的时候依然返回
错误
信息: C:\>lsnrctl status LSNRCTL for 64-bit Windows: Version 11.1.0.7.0 - Production on 12-11月-2012 18:1 8:32 Copyright (c) 1991, 2008,
Ora
cle
. All rights reserved. 正在连接到 (DESCRIPTION=(ADDRESS=(PROTOCOL=TCP)(HOST=10.10.203.218)(PORT=1521)))
TNS
-12541:
TNS
: 无监听程序
TNS
-
12560
:
TNS
:
协议
适配器
错误
TNS
-00511: 无监听程序 64-bit Windows Error: 61: Unknown error 正在连接到 (DESCRIPTION=(ADDRESS=(PROTOCOL=IPC)(KEY=EXTPROC1521))) 过段时间回显非常慢。 然后我检查了下告警日志,大量的
ora
错误
Fatal NI connect error 12170. VERSION INFORMATION:
TNS
for 64-bit Windows: Version 11.1.0.7.0 - Production
Ora
cle
Bequeath NT Protocol Adapter for 64-bit Windows: Version 11.1.0.7.0 - Production Windows NT TCP/IP NT Protocol Adapter for 64-bit Windows: Version 11.1.0.7.0 - Production Time: 12-11月-2012 15:23:33 Tracing not turned on.
Tns
error struct: ns main err code: 12535
TNS
-12535:
TNS
: 操作超时 ns secondary err code:
12560
nt main err code: 0 nt secondary err code: 0 nt OS err code: 0 Client address:
ORA
-609 : opiodr aborting process unknown ospid (4116_6104) 这时候朋友怀疑是不是监听器配置问题,就把原先的监听器删除重建了下,问题依然。 网上有个解决
TNS
-12535
错误
的案例,平台和版本都很类似,如下: 1、在 sqlnet.
ora
文件中 增加如下行: DIAG_ADR_ENABLED = OFF 2、在listener.
ora
文件中增加如下行: DIAG_ADR_ENABLED_ = OFF 如何监听是listener时,则前面的名称为:DIAG_ADR_ENABLED_LISTENER = OFF 3、重新启动windows服务管理中的监听程序.先停止,然后再重新启动. 4、检查结果.发现可以了,返回的值在10毫秒.有时为0毫秒.成功!! 但这并不是问题发生原因,在继续排查过程中偶然发现监听日志大小居然为4G。然后把这现象告诉了Luocs。 过了一会儿,Luocs回应是
Ora
cle
协议
适配器
错误
问题解决
Ora
cle
协议
适配器
错误
问题解决ERROR:
ORA
-
12560
:
TNS
:
协议
适配器
错误
Oracle 高级技术
3,491
社区成员
18,714
社区内容
发帖
与我相关
我的任务
Oracle 高级技术
Oracle 高级技术相关讨论专区
复制链接
扫一扫
分享
社区描述
Oracle 高级技术相关讨论专区
社区管理员
加入社区
获取链接或二维码
近7日
近30日
至今
加载中
查看更多榜单
社区公告
暂无公告
试试用AI创作助手写篇文章吧
+ 用AI写文章